Clemson Lands 4 Tigers on All-ACC Tournament Team

Related Topics: Clemson University

Not only did Clemson win its first ACC Tournament Championship, thanks to Kyle Johnson’s two-run homer in the top of the seventh inning to take down No. 3 Florida State, 2-1, on Saturday at Harrington Village in Brighton, Mass. But the Tigers also landed several players on the all-tournament team.

Clemson landed four on the ACC Championship All-Tournament team with freshman Taylor Pipkins being named the Tournament MVP. Additional Tigers selected included, senior Aby Vieira, senior Maddie Moore and senior Brooke McCubbin.

Pipkins, of course, had the game-winning grand slam in the Tigers’ quarterfinal win over Virginia on Thursday, while knocking in a run in their comeback-win over Virginia Tech in the semifinals on Friday.
